#4f3707 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f3707 is composed of 31% red, 21.6%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.4% magenta, 91.1%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 40 degrees, a saturation of 83.7% and a lightness of 16.9%. #4f3707 color hex could be obtained by blending #9e6e0e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

● #4f3707 color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
#4f3707 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f3707 has RGB values of R:79, G:55,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.3, Y:0.91,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 5191431.

Shades and Tints of #4f3707
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070501 is the darkest color, while #fefbf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4f3707
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2e2c28 is the less saturated color, while #563900 is the most saturated one.
